Val d'Isere MTB World Cup provides final Olympic tune-up

The UCI Mountain Bike World Cup resumes this weekend at the new venue of Val d'Isere, France, after a month-long break. It will be the final round of the cross country series, and the penultimate round of the downhill. Fittingly, it is the site of the alpine ski run for the 1992 Winter Olympics, since this World Cup takes place on the opening weekend of competition for the London Olympic Games.
